Phil Burford beat Marc Vidal 11-9 and now plays Ernesto Dominguez in the next round.

Raj Hundal beat Douglas Jones 11-4 and now plays Tommy Tokoph.

Chris Melling beat Takashi Aoyagi 11-9 and faces Niels Feijen in the next round.

Finally, for now, Daryl Peach is 7-5 up on Nasser Al-Mujaibel.

Todays matches are

Winners Side Round 3
Chris Melling vs Neils Feijen
Darell Peach vs Makus Juva or Kenchi Uchigaki
Darren Appleton vs Ismail Paez
Imran Majid vs Fransisco Bustemante
Scott Higgins vs Thorsten Hohmann
Raj Hundal vs Tommy Tokoph

I cannot see Phil's match as the bracket is having run time problems.

Some massive clashes in the first round, best wishes to Scott Higgins who is playing former World Champion Thorsten Hohmann
